Output ef66075dcf8ed084d8eb03951e2f011d1fa4e0ef61b321542562270622f9ac15:1

value
5862054
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c7eb7849e9a21f97b2dce5cb715f3a7bc5fde416 OP_EQUAL
address
2NBUJYC6cNy4kdLhMN6Av86vLFinMsQyLxK
transaction
ef66075dcf8ed084d8eb03951e2f011d1fa4e0ef61b321542562270622f9ac15